Little Rock (Pulaski County) native Art Porter Sr., a popular and remarkably talented musician who played jazz, classical, and spiritual music, died from lung cancer. Some of his more memorable performances include two gubernatorial inaugurations for Governor Bill Clinton. Joined by his son Art Porter Jr. on saxophone, he performed at President Clinton’s Inaugural Interfaith Prayer Service in January 1993 at one of the inaugural receptions in Washington DC. Porter was also responsible for entertaining many heads of state who visited Arkansas during the tenure of Governors Dale Bumpers, David Pryor, and Jim Guy Tucker. Porter is buried at National Cemetery in Little Rock.
